[Update on allogeneic hematopoietic stem cell transplantation in chronic active Epstein-Barr virus disease]

Chronic active Epstein-Barr virus (EBV) disease (CAEBV) is the prototype of EBV-associated T/NK-cell lymphoproliferative diseases (LPDs). CAEBV is a chronic/progressive LPD with a high mortality rate if left untreated with only symptomatic measures. The basic treatment consists of three steps: (1) cooling with steroids, (2) multi-drug combination chemotherapy, and (3) allogeneic hematopoietic stem cell transplantation (HSCT). Once CAEBV is diagnosed, the safest approach is to begin an initial treatment as soon as possible and complete the final treatment while there is still time. New drugs and approaches for each of the 3 steps have emerged in recent years, but HSCT remains the only curative treatment. Many retrospective analyses of HSCT have been published, and have contributed to progress in optimizing transplantation.
